There’s something unmistakable about those who prepare for their golden years versus those who don’t. Understanding the five emotional stages of retirement can help you anticipate the journey ahead and embrace the many opportunities this new chapter can bring.

Nearly every senior goes through these stages, and knowing what to expect can make the transition smoother. More importantly, being part of a senior living community can provide support, structure, and joy during each step of the way.

Stage 1: Pre-Retirement (Planning)

This is the stage of anticipation. You're still working, but your thoughts are increasingly turning toward the future—your savings, lifestyle goals, hobbies, travel plans, and even where you might want to live.

This stage is exciting but can feel overwhelming. Good planning is key—financially, emotionally, and socially. It helps build the roadmap to a secure and satisfying retirement.

Stage 2: The Honeymoon Phase (Excitement)

Once retirement begins, many experience a “honeymoon phase.” There’s newfound freedom, time to travel, relax, reconnect with hobbies—or try new ones entirely.

You may feel invigorated and energized during this period. Some retirees use this time to join clubs, pursue part-time passions, or simply savor the break from decades of schedules and deadlines.

Stage 3: Disenchantment (Reality Check)

After the initial excitement, a slower pace of life may lead to feelings of boredom, loneliness, or even a lack of purpose. This is a common and completely natural stage.

But the key difference between those who flourish and those who flounder is preparation. Smart planners understand this phase may come—and they proactively seek out environments that offer support and engagement.

Stage 4: Reorientation (Finding Your Path)

This is the turning point—where you begin reshaping your life on your terms. New routines emerge. You find purpose in volunteering, socializing, creative pursuits, or perhaps something totally unexpected.

Stage 5: Stability (Contentment)

By this stage, you’ve found your rhythm. You feel confident, connected, and content. The routines you’ve built support your lifestyle, and the community around you uplifts your spirit.

You’ve adapted to retirement—and are thriving in it. It’s no longer about “what you gave up” but about how much you’ve gained.
